Glossary

Web3 & Blockchain Terminology

Technical definitions and explanations of key concepts in blockchain development, Solana infrastructure, and enterprise Web3 engineering.

Non-Custodial

Software architecture where users maintain complete control over their private keys and assets. No third party holds custody or can access user funds. Critical for regulatory compliance under MiCAR.

Slot (Solana)

A fixed time interval (~400ms) in the Solana blockchain where a designated leader validator produces blocks. Understanding slot timing is essential for low-latency trading systems.

Validator

A node in the Solana network that participates in consensus by voting on blocks. Validators stake SOL and earn rewards for securing the network.

Low-Latency

Systems designed to minimize time delays between input and output. In blockchain trading, sub-millisecond (<1ms) or even sub-100 microsecond latency can be critical for execution.

MiCAR (Markets in Crypto-Assets Regulation)

EU regulatory framework for crypto assets that came into effect 2024. Defines requirements for crypto service providers, including custody, transparency, and consumer protection.

Deterministic Systems

Computing systems that produce identical outputs for identical inputs every time. Essential for reliable low-latency trading engines and reproducible behavior.

On-Chain Analytics

Analysis of data directly from blockchain ledgers. Includes transaction patterns, validator performance, network health metrics, and user behavior.

Rust

Systems programming language known for memory safety and performance. Solana's runtime and many high-performance blockchain applications are built in Rust.

RPC (Remote Procedure Call)

Protocol that allows programs to request services from another computer on a network. In Solana, RPC nodes provide API access to blockchain data.

Innovation City (UAE)

Innovation-focused economic zone in the United Arab Emirates with dedicated frameworks for digital assets, new market infrastructures and technology-driven businesses.

TVTG (Token and TT Service Provider Act)

Liechtenstein's blockchain law providing legal certainty for token-based business models. One of the most progressive crypto regulations globally.

Smart Contract

Self-executing programs deployed on blockchain networks. On Solana, smart contracts (programs) are typically written in Rust and compiled to BPF bytecode.
